On October 31, 2023, Ricardo Alban succeeded Robson Braga as the new CNI president, set to serve until 2027. The Brazilian CNI (Confederação Nacional da Indústria) is a major industry association that represents the manufacturing sector and aims to influence public policy in Brazil. São Paulo Experiences Best July Sales Since 2008
FecomercioSP announced that São Paulo’s commerce saw its most robust July since 2008. Total revenue reached R$ 100.7 billion ($19.5 billion), a R$ 3.9 billion ($754.7 million) increase from last year. Car sales were the primary driver of this upswing.
